Bosnia and Herzegovina - Share of Renewable Energy Sources in Transport

Since 2014, Bosnia and Herzegovina Share of Renewable Energy Sources in Transport decreased by 9.9points year on year. In 2019, the country was ranked number 33 among other countries in Share of Renewable Energy Sources in Transport with 0.4 Percent. Bosnia and Herzegovina is overtaken by Montenegro, which was number 32 with 0.87 Percent and is followed by Albania with 0.2 Percent. Sweden lead the ranking with 30.31 Percent in 2019, that is an increase of 2.1points versus 2018. Norway, Finland and Netherlands resp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Estonia witnessed the best average annual growth at +65.2points per year, while Bosnia and Herzegovina recorded the worst performance at -9.9points per year.
